What are the long-term health effects of stress?

Your mind:

  • Chronic anxiety.
  • Depression.
  • Mental breakdown, even suicide. Worker safety magazine Hazards estimates there could be as many as 250 work-related suicides each year

Your behaviour:

  • Alcohol/substance misuse.
  • Social isolation.

Your body:

  • Digestion problems.
  • Diarrhoea.
  • Vomiting.
  • Stomach ulcers.

Your immune system:

  • Lowered resistance to infections.
  • Chronic asthma.
  • Chronic dermatitis.
  • Possible increased risk of cancer.

Your heart:

  • Heart disease.
  • Heart attack.
  • Stroke.
  • Hypertension.
